Inhaltsverzeichnis:

DIY CNC-Schreibmaschine mit GRBL - Gunook
DIY CNC-Schreibmaschine mit GRBL - Gunook

Video: DIY CNC-Schreibmaschine mit GRBL - Gunook

Video: DIY CNC-Schreibmaschine mit GRBL - Gunook
Video: CNC pen plotter, machine setup and Software video 2024, November
Anonim
DIY CNC-Schreibmaschine mit GRBL
DIY CNC-Schreibmaschine mit GRBL

In diesem Projekt zeige ich Ihnen, wie Sie mit kostenloser und Open-Source-Software ganz einfach Ihren eigenen kostengünstigen Arduino-CNC-Plotter bauen können!

Ich bin auf viele Tutorials gestoßen, die erklären, wie Sie Ihren eigenen CNC-Plotter bauen, aber kein einziges, das detailliert alle Details und die erforderliche Software erklärt, um dies zu ermöglichen. Ich musste mit einer Menge Tutorials vergleichen, um dieses Projekt zu verwirklichen. Alles, einschließlich der Details der verwendeten Software, wird in diesem Tutorial erwähnt. Daher wollte ich dies mit der Gesellschaft für jeden teilen, der dieses Projekt erstellen möchte.

Schritt 1: WAS DU BRAUCHST

WAS DU BRAUCHEN WIRST
WAS DU BRAUCHEN WIRST
WAS DU BRAUCHEN WIRST
WAS DU BRAUCHEN WIRST
  • Nema 17 Schrittmotor (4-Draht) x 2
  • Arduino Uno R3
  • CNC-Schild V3 für Arduino Uno
  • A4988 Schrittmotortreiber x 2
  • Gewindestangen x 2 (Größe nach Ihren Bedürfnissen)
  • Einfache Aluminiumstangen x 2
  • Sekundenkleber
  • 5mm Acrylplatte
  • CNC-Fräsen/Laserschneider/3D-Drucker
  • Mikro-Servo

Schritt 2: GRUNDLEGENDE ÜBERSICHT

Das Herz dieser Maschine ist die Arduino-Funktion

mit dem CNC-Schild und den Schrittmotoren. Die Schrittmotoren dienen zur Ansteuerung der X- und Y-Achse. Zwei Portale, die jeweils aus einem Schrittmotor bestehen, werden aus Acryl hergestellt und konstruiert. Jede Achse wird separat vom Arduino gesteuert, auf dem die GRBL-Firmware läuft, die kostenlos und quelloffen ist. Der an der Z-Achse angebrachte Stift wird über ein Servo gesteuert.

Schritt 3: HERSTELLEN DES RAHMENS

HERSTELLUNG DES RAHMENS
HERSTELLUNG DES RAHMENS

Laden Sie die angegebene Illustrator-Datei herunter und verwenden Sie Ihren jeweiligen Mill/LaserCutter/3D-Drucker, um die Teile für den Rahmen herzustellen. Schneiden Sie auch die Stützen für den Schrittmotor aus.

Schritt 4: ERSTELLEN DES ADAPTERS FÜR DEN MOTOR

ERSTELLEN DES ADAPTERS FÜR DEN MOTOR
ERSTELLEN DES ADAPTERS FÜR DEN MOTOR

Ich habe den Adapter für das Modell in Fusion 360 nach den Abmessungen meiner Stange und Motorwelle 3D modelliert. Die stl- und fusionsdateien sind unten verlinkt. Es kann auch in meinem TinkerCAD-Profil gefunden werden. Laden Sie die Dateien herunter und drucken Sie den Adapter in 3D aus.

Klicken Sie hier für die TinkerCAD-Datei.

Schritt 5: MONTAGE DER GANTRIES

MONTAGE DER GANTRIES
MONTAGE DER GANTRIES
MONTAGE DER GANTRIES
MONTAGE DER GANTRIES
MONTAGE DER GANTRIES
MONTAGE DER GANTRIES

Montieren Sie die CNC-gefrästen Acrylteile so, dass sie dem gezeigten Bild entsprechen, indem Sie den vertikalen Motor und die Stangenhalterungen wie im Bild gezeigt montieren. Montieren Sie auf ähnliche Weise das Y-Portal mit den Acrylteilen

Schritt 6: MONTAGE DER GANTRIES ÜBEREINANDER

MONTAGE DER GANTRIES ÜBEREINANDER
MONTAGE DER GANTRIES ÜBEREINANDER
MONTAGE DER GANTRIES ÜBEREINANDER
MONTAGE DER GANTRIES ÜBEREINANDER
MONTAGE DER GANTRIES ÜBEREINANDER
MONTAGE DER GANTRIES ÜBEREINANDER

Muttern sowohl an den Gewindestangen als auch an den glatten Stangen einschieben und fixieren. Kleben Sie ein Stück Acryl über beide Stäbe.

Kleben Sie das Y-Achsen-Portal auf dieses Stück Acryl,

Schritt 7: HERSTELLUNG DES STIFTHALTERS

HERSTELLUNG DES STIFTHALTERS
HERSTELLUNG DES STIFTHALTERS
HERSTELLUNG DES STIFTHALTERS
HERSTELLUNG DES STIFTHALTERS
HERSTELLUNG DES STIFTHALTERS
HERSTELLUNG DES STIFTHALTERS
HERSTELLUNG DES STIFTHALTERS
HERSTELLUNG DES STIFTHALTERS

CNC die erforderlichen Teile heraus und fügen sie zusammen, um den in den Bildern gezeigten Mechanismus zu bilden. Befestigen Sie das Servo an der angegebenen Stelle mit Klebstoff.

Schritt 8: VERKABELUNG DER MASCHINE

VERKABELUNG DER MASCHINE
VERKABELUNG DER MASCHINE

Verbinden Sie die männlichen Jumper zwischen den Treiberhaltern, um Mikroschritte zu ermöglichen.

Schließen Sie die restlichen Teile wie im Schaltplan beschrieben an.

Versorgen Sie die Teile mit einer 12-V-Versorgung

Schritt 9: WEITERLESEN SIE DAS VIDEO VON CREATTIVE BUZZ FÜR KLEINERE DETAILS ZUR MECHANISCHEN KONSTRUKTION

Image
Image

Ich habe meine mechanische Konstruktion alle in Bezug auf dieses Video gemacht, alle Credits an den Besitzer.

Schritt 10: SOFTWARE

Schritt 11: GRBL ZUM ARDUINO BLINKEN

Die Hauptsoftware, die auf dem Arduino läuft und die Motoren steuert, ist GRBL. UM es zu flashen:

  • Laden Sie die gegebene Bibliothek herunter
  • Fügen Sie die Bibliothek zu Arduino IDE hinzu
  • Beispiele öffnen

    • Unter MIGRBL
    • grblupload öffnen
  • Laden Sie die Skizze auf Ihr Arduino hoch.

Schritt 12: INKSCAPE ZUM SENDEN DES GCODE

KALIBRIEREN DER SCHRITTE PRO MM FÜR G-CODE-SENDER
KALIBRIEREN DER SCHRITTE PRO MM FÜR G-CODE-SENDER

Laden Sie Inkscape-Version 0.47 von hier herunter. und installieren Sie es.

Schritt 13: HERUNTERLADEN UND HINZUFÜGEN DER GRBL-ERWEITERUNG ZU INKSCAPE

Laden Sie die unten angegebenen Dateien herunter

In diesem Video erfahren Sie, wie Sie die Erweiterung in Inkscape installieren.

Schritt 14: UNIVERSAL G-CODE-SENDER

Laden Sie den Universal-G-Code-Sender herunter und entpacken Sie ihn.

VON HIER.

Schritt 15: KALIBRIEREN DER SCHRITTE PRO MM FÜR G-CODE-SENDER

Öffnen Sie die G-Code Sender-Anwendung.

  • Verbinden Sie den Arduino mit dem Computer
  • Wählen Sie den richtigen Kommunikationsanschluss
  • Klicken Sie auf Öffnen, um eine Verbindung mit dem Arduino herzustellen.
  • Wechseln Sie in den Maschinensteuerungsmodus
  • Stellen Sie sicher, dass Ihre Maschine mit den x-y-Bewegungen in die richtigen Richtungen läuft.
  • Geben Sie jeder Achse eine Bewegung von 1 Zoll und messen Sie den tatsächlichen Weg
  • Zur Registerkarte Befehl wechseln
  • Geben Sie $$. ein
  • Notieren Sie sich Werte von 100 $ und 101 $ für Schritte pro mm der x- bzw. y-Achse.
  • Verwenden Sie „$100 =“, um die Schritte pro mm auf der x-Achse bzw. „$101 = “für die y-Achse einzustellen.
  • Wiederholen Sie dies, bis die zurückgelegte Strecke genau dem gegebenen Befehl entspricht.

Schritt 16: Erstellen der GCODE-DATEI

Erstellen der GCODE-DATEI
Erstellen der GCODE-DATEI
Erstellen der GCODE-DATEI
Erstellen der GCODE-DATEI
  • Inkscape öffnen
  • Importieren Sie das gewünschte Bild und konvertieren Sie es in einen Pfad
  • Verwenden Sie in Erweiterungen die MI GRBL EXTENSION.
  • Drücken Sie auf Übernehmen und erstellen Sie die GCODE-DATEI.
  • Dateimodus in GCODE Sender öffnen
  • wähle die Datei
  • klick auf senden

LEGEN SIE SICH ZURÜCK UND LASSEN SIE DIE MASCHINE ZEICHNEN.

Empfohlen: